It was a dark and stormy night ….. our leader was feeling rough as rats so he handed over his map and beetled off home - best place if you feel like that.
All available gear was donned before crossing the leat and heading up towards Pew Tor. Not a night for standing around on top of rocks so it was round the Tor and down to the track that leads to Heckwood Tor. That beautifully dressed block of granite still there - some hours of work went into that. Down then to cross the stream under a glowering Vixen Tor, a bit of guesswork on tracks to find us a bridge over the leat just below the quarry car park under Little Staple. Up through the boulders, past several set makers benches, for a brief cuppa in the lee of some rocks. Up to Middle Staple next where it seemed a little less cold and a little less windy than expected and quite a few stars were showing. Down to Beccamore Combe ( thanks Jane for the name ) along the leat to Windy Post. Staying high to avoid the gorse and boggy tracks we returned to the cars - you know what: it was quite a nice evening by then.
Back to his local to toast Terry. He had as good a send off as anyone could ask for. We will all miss him.
